MEMO — Fenbrook Dynamics

To: Department Heads
Re: Term sheet from Altavere Partners

We have received Altavere's term sheet for the proposed distribution arrangement covering the Skylark product line. Terms are broadly in line with expectations, though exclusivity in the Westmoor region requires discussion. Legal review concludes Thursday. Please hold questions until then. Strategic background appears in the note below.

board note of kadug-tawig: Only 5 of the 100 pilot accounts renewed Oliath, so a churn review is set for April 15.

**Q: Why did my request get a 429 from the Tollgate gateway?**

Tollgate enforces per-service token buckets: 200 requests/minute default, bursts up to 50. Limits are keyed on the calling service identity, not IP. If you're reviewing code that retries on 429, check it honors the Retry-After header and backs off exponentially — hammering the gateway triggers a temporary ban. Custom limits require a quota entry in the gateway config repo, approved by the platform team. For quota increases or disputes, email the gateway owners at the address below.

escalation mailbox, fahaf-bajep: druael@lumiccorp.internal

Hey release folks — LiftLogic 3.2 is tagged and ready for Friday. Biggest change to the elevator-dispatch simulator is the new peak-traffic model, which finally stops pretending everyone in the Harrowgate tower leaves at exactly 5pm. Sim runs are about 15% slower but way more realistic. Please kick the tires before the weekly sync. The candidate build is identified by the token below.

build token for tawif-bahip: htk31_68bba16e1afabfef4ecc69408c06f16